Venu and Brahmanandam appeared together in 4 Telugu films between 2003 and 2014. Their highest-rated collaboration was Sri Krishna 2006 (2006 — 7.8/10). Films span Pellam Oorelithe (2003) through Boochamma Boochodu (2014).

Where each was in their career

When they first worked together, Venu had 9 films behind them; Brahmanandam had 79. After Boochamma Boochodu, Brahmanandam kept going for 65 more films; Venu stepped back.

Venu

Before Pellam Oorelithe, Venu had starred in 9 films, including Veedekkadi Mogudandi? (2001) and Pottu Amman (2001).

After Boochamma Boochodu, Venu went on to appear in 4 more films, including Tiger (2015) and Chor Bazaar (2022).

Brahmanandam

Before Pellam Oorelithe, Brahmanandam had starred in 79 films, including Gulabi (1996) and Amma (1991).

After Boochamma Boochodu, Brahmanandam went on to appear in 65 more films, including Om Namo Venkatesaya (2017) and Rangamarthanda (2023).
